In the face of a nationwide shortage of nearly 80,000 truck drivers, Louisiana is proactively working towards increasing its pool of truck drivers. Renee Amar, the Executive Director of Louisiana Motor Transport Association, emphasized the necessity of women in the industry, citing them as some of the safest drivers on the roads. Want to Earn Your CAE?
The Certified Association Executive (CAE) designation is designed to elevate professional standards, enhance individual performance, and identify association professionals who demonstrate the knowledge essential to the practice of association management. LSAE can connect you with other members who are also taking the exam soon.
